for a 12v there are lots of cheap basic mods that you can do. but with the mods, if you abuse your tranny the stock clutch wont last long.
start a search for Fuel plate, Govern Springs Kit as a start and see if your interested in those. they are easy to install for the first timer. and you can buy a fuel plate on ebay for 30 dollars with the same preformance as the 200 dollar ones.
